설명

In a world where the supernatural lurks just beneath the surface of everyday life, a young man grapples with his dual heritage as both human and monster. He reflects on his lineage, shaped by a mother who embraced her humanity and a father whose monstrous nature looms large over his identity. The struggle to forge a path away from the shadow of his father's legacy creates a tension that drives him forward, as he seeks to understand who he truly is.

As he navigates the complexities of his existence, he confronts the darkness that threatens to engulf him. Relationships become fraught with challenges, tested by the norms of society and the expectations that come with being part monster. Each encounter forces him to reevaluate loyalty, love, and the essence of family, pushing him to find a balance between his two worlds.

Amidst the chaos, moments of introspection reveal the character's yearning for acceptance and understanding. His internal battle symbolizes a universal quest for identity, as he strives to reconcile the man and monster within. The journey is fraught with danger, excitement, and eventual self-discovery, as he learns that embracing one's true self can lead to unexpected paths of redemption.

Ultimately, the story captures the struggle faced by anyone trying to find their place in a world that often demands conformity. It illustrates that acknowledging one's complexities can lead to empowerment and transformation, marking a journey that resonates with anyone caught between conflicting identities.
